  13. R

    Selecshift

    Mis-alignment I would say.-----It should turn freely both ways.-------And when you test with forward coil energized propshaft should turn clockwise with some drag.-----And lock up turning counterclockwise.

  17. R

    150 Johnson rod bearings snapping

    It should not be hard to find which cap belongs with which rod !!----And you have to get this correct.-----These rods are FRACTURED when they are made and the cap will only fit on one rod.-----No point starting this motor if rods are not matched.
